In the land of the rising sun, a slew of new stars looks set to emerge. Over 2000 athletes are headed to Tokyo this week for the World Athletics Championships, which begin on Saturday, but who will shine brightest? Most likely, it’ll be a mix of household names and emerging talents whose potential has now fully come to fruition. Head on the chopping block: These are the five who I believe will most light up the stage.
